Factors associated with workplace insecurity in brazilian Unified Health System’s oral health professionals during the COVID-19 pandemic

Abstract

Objectives:

to analyze the factors associated with workplace insecurity during the COVID-19 pandemic among oral healthcare providers of the Unified Health System of the state of Ceará.

Methods:

cross-sectional study with secondary data made available by the Health Care Coordination, which were collected in May 2020. Logistic regression models were constructed.

Results:

in total, 801 professionals participated in this research, of whom 72.8% were dentists, 73.9% reported receiving only some of the recommended Personal Protective Equipment (PPE), and 58.2% reported feeling unsafe to carry out work activities. In the adjusted analysis, the following factors were associated with workplace insecurity: permanent employment (OR=1.85; 95%CI: 1.15; 2.99) and not receiving all the recommended PPE (OR=1.84; 95%CI: 1.16; 2.91); whereas the chance of feeling insecure was higher among dental assistants and technicians (OR=2.13; 95%CI 1.34; 3.40) than among dental surgeons.

Conclusion:

professionals reported workplace insecurity during the first wave of the pandemic. This study shows the need for improving working conditions with equal distribution of PPE throughout the state, ensuring safer working conditions.

Methods

Study design and context

This is a cross-sectional study assessing secondary data of oral health professionals from the Brazilian Unified Health System (SUS) in the state of Ceará. Data were collected in May 2020 by the Oral Health Care Coordnination (Célula de Atenção à Saúde Bucal - CEBUC) of the Health Care Coordination, which is part of Ceará State Health Department and frequently conducts surveys using online forms to assess the practice of professionals to support planning and evaluation of health management in Ceará.

Data used in this study were obtained after request for using secondary data from the Ceará State Health Department made to the Scientific Research Center of the Ceará Public Health School (ESP-CE).

Participants

The population of this study consisted of dental surgeons (DS), dental assistants (DA), and dental technicians (DT) from SUS in Ceará, which, according to CEBUC, had 2,791 professionals during the data collection period. All SUS professionals received the CEBUC questionnaire.

Data were collected using a self-administered online questionnaire (Google Forms), sent to every participant via WhatsApp. The questionnaire was also sent to every health administration of the five regions in the State of Ceará. They distributed the link to the online form, which was available for health professionals in their regions for a month. No individual link was sent to individual professionals, so it was not possible to ensure only one answer from every professional. An email was requested when the respondent answered the form, but this information was not available to researchers.

In total, 809 filled forms were obtained, corresponding to 28.9%, which is considered an acceptable proportion of respondents for studies using online questionnaires88. Faleiros F, Käppler C, Pontes FAR, Silva SSC, Goes FSN, Cucick CD. Use of virtual questionnaire and dissemination as a data collection strategy in scientific studies. Texto Contexto Enferm [Internet]. 2016 [citado em 15 fev 2024]; 25(4): e3880014. DOI: https://doi.org/10.1590/0104-07072016003880014
https://doi.org/10.1590/0104-07072016003...
), (99. Ebert JF, Huibers L, Christensen B, Christensen MB. Paper- or web-based questionnaire invitations as a method for data collection: cross-sectional comparative study of differences in response rate, completeness of data, and financial cost. J Med Internet Res [Internet]. 2018 [citado em 15 fev 2024]; 20(1): e24. DOI: https://doi.org/10.2196/jmir.8353
https://doi.org/10.2196/jmir.8353...
.

Variables and measurements

This study investigated two outcomes: workplace insecurity during the COVID-19 pandemic and availability of all recommended personal protective equipment (PPE) for professionals. Both were developed using the answers provided on Google Forms.

The form had 20 questions divided into four sections. The first section collected information about professional category (dental surgeon, dental assistant, dental technician); training time (up to 10 years, 10 years or more); and graduate studies (lato sensu. stricto sensu). The second section had questions related to professional practice: level of care where they are working (primary, secondary, tertiary); municipality where they work (Fortaleza and metropolitan region, interior of the state); and type of employment relationship (contractor/formal employee, public servant). The third section covered the work process during the COVID-19 pandemic in the SUS: types of contact with patients (regular care, dental emergency, health promotion, no contact); average number of patients per day (none, 1 to 4, 5 or more); personal protective equipment (PPE) available (yes, no); received guidelines on new dental protocols related to COVID-19 (yes, no); and insecurity to perform dental procedures during the pandemic period (yes, no). The fourth section of the questionnaire addressed COVID-19 infection: identification and notification of cases (yes, no); confirmation of infection (yes, no); and type of diagnosis performed (reverse transcription polymerase chain reaction or RT-PCR, rapid serological test, classic serological test, clinical laboratory criteria, I had no confirmation for COVID-19).

Regarding COVID-19 guidelines on dental protocols, only those who received guidelines through official/scientific sources, such as health departments, official bodies, scientific articles, lectures, professional training, official documents, etc. were considered as properly informed. Updates made via social media, YouTube or WhatsApp groups were not considered official training.

No demographic information was collected from respondents.

Data analysis

After the CEBUC provided access to the database, it was organized in an Excel spreadsheet and exported to the Statistical Package for the Social Sciences (SPSS) 22.0 for analysis. In the database cleaning and organization stage, respondents who did not belong to the evaluated professional category and questionnaires presenting inconsistent answers were excluded from the analysis.

The association between the two dependent variables (workplace insecurity and availability of PPE) and the independent variables was assessed using Pearson’s chi-square test, considering a confidence level of 95%. Crude and adjusted logistic regression models were also used to identify associations with the two dependent variables of the study. Odds ratios (OR) and 95% confidence intervals (95% CI) were calculated. Variables with p<0.20 in the unadjusted model (crude analysis) and those with theoretical relevance to the study were incorporated into the regression model using a stepwise procedure. Variables with p<0.05 were maintained in the final model.

Ethical considerations

This study was approved by the Research Ethics Committee (REC) of Universidade Federal do Ceará, report nº 4.618.476, issued on March 29, 2021. As it is a study with secondary data used by the administration, the REC did not require an informed consent form (ICF), but the submission of a Data Custodian form.

Results

After analyzing the database, eight people were excluded, with the final sample consisting of 801 participants. The sample predominantly consisted of dental surgeons (72.8%), without graduate degrees (51.2%), with less than 10 years of training (61.5%). Most of them had an employment relationship by a form employment agreement (54.1%), worked in the interior of the state (90.6%), 40 hours per week or more (87.9 %), and for less than 5 years (56.3%). Among dental surgeons (n=583), most worked in the Family Health Strategy (74.4%).

Most respondents had contact with patients only for dental emergencies (92.6%), with an average of 1 to 4 visits per day (72.2%) (Table 1).

According to the table above, 73.9% of professionals did not receive all recommended PPE; 93.6% received COVID-19 guidelines for dental practice and, of these, 61.4% received this information from official sources. Also, 58.2% of professionals did not feel safe providing dental care, and the main reason for that was fear of COVID-19 contamination (58.4%).

Most respondents did not report cases of COVID-19 (95.5%) and 9.0% were in isolation after contact with such infected patients. Also, 3.2% of professionals tested positive for COVID-19, half of which were diagnosed by rapid test (Table 1).

In the crude analysis, the factors associated with workplace insecurity were: longer training time (OR=1.20; 95%CI: 1.08; 1.54), formal employment relationship (OR=1.76; 95%CI: 1.47; 2.11), not receiving all recommended PPE (OR=1.49; 95%CI: 1.26; 1.76), lack of COVID-19 guidelines (OR=4.48; 95%CI: 1.94; 10.35); receiving guidelines from unofficial sources (OR=1.36; 95%CI: 1.13; 1.63); while working in primary health care showed an inverse association (OR=0.75; 95%CI: 0.58; 0.96) (Table 2).

The logistic regression model showed that professionals with longer training time (OR=1.90; 95%CI: 1.12; 3.20), formal employment relationship (OR=1.85; 95%CI: 1.15; 2.99), and did not receive all recommended PPE (OR=1.84; 95%CI: 1.16; 2.91) were almost twice as likely to feel unsafe in the workplace during the pandemic. Secondary attention professionals had a lower chance of insecurity (OR=0.52; 95%CI: 0.28; 0.96) (Table 4).

The logistic regression model of factors associated with not receiving all recommended PPE (Table 5) showed that dental technicians and assistants (OR=2.13; 95%CI: 1.34; 3.40) and those who worked in the interior of the state (OR=5.38; 95%CI: 3.00; 9.64) were around two and five times more likely to not receive all PPE, respectively.

Discussion

Our study showed that most dental professionals who worked in the SUS in the state of Ceará and who answered the form sent by CEBUC did not feel safe about their work during the first wave of the pandemic, especially those with longer training, formal employment relationship, who worked in primary health care, who had not received all recommended PPE (a more common situation among dental technicians and assistants), and who worked in the interior of the state.

The economic impact that PPE had on the provision of health services must be taken into account. The new biosafety recommendations significantly increased the demand for PPE, as well as their costs. Before the pandemic, PPE costs per service were BRL 0.84, while during COVID-19, this cost reached about BRL 16.01, with potential annual impact of more than BRL 30,000.002222. The study limitations included the use of secondary data from a questionnaire distributed by the state administration, which may have caused response bias as respondents may have hidden job insecurity for fear of some type of punishment. Another limiting factor was the possibility of selection bias, given the high number of non-respondents and the difference in response rate when comparing the categories of dental surgeons and dental technicians and assistants. Also, as this study assessed secondary data, it did not include relevant variables, such as sex/gender, race/skin color, and age of the professionals. Despite that, the sample size allowed us to investigate important associations regarding oral health work process during the first peak of the COVID-19 pandemic in the state of Ceará, which makes this study a valuable contribution that supports actions to fight against the pandemic by oral health teams and the safety in their work process.

Final considerations

Our study concluded that most oral health professionals in Ceará public service who answered the CEBUC questionnaire felt workplace insecurity during the first wave of the COVID-19 pandemic. Longer training time, formal employment relationship, working at the primary level of care, and not receiving adequate PPE were the factors associated with such insecurity. Availability of PPE was not equal among professionals and regions of the state, highlighting the challenges in the access to PPE during the study period. Our findings show that working conditions must be improved, with equitable management and distribution of PPE in all regions of the state, allowing professionals to work safely in the new post-COVID-19 reality.
